Caramel can with candlestick (according to oral information on the mill). Is there also a statement that it should be a carafe “Lola” on the register card? Artist: Folke Walwing. See undated drawing for the servis, not the carafe. Description: High, relatively narrow, convex body. The neck and foot slightly turned out. Konoid stopper with recess Color: Uncoloured clear glass. Technology: Blown, driven, bullet. Cut and neck cut. Dimensions: The above dimensions refer to total height and upper diameter. The height of the jar without lid: 217 mm. Foot diameter: 68 mm. The height of the stopper: 39 mm. Upper and lower diameter of the stopper: 70 and 48 mm respectively. Inscribed in the Main Catalogue not earlier than 1986. From the sample collection of the sliperium. See photo catalog, servis “Lola,” photo L 12766. See also the 1966 price list. Function: Caramel can with candlestick
